The UAE Ministry of Economy has signed a contract and a Memorandum of Understanding with Korea Institute of Patent Information (KIPI) to develop its digital patent processing system and enhance the IT infrastructure for intellectual property.
The MoU was signed in Seoul by Mohammed Ahmed Al Shehhi, Undersecretary of the Economy Ministry for Economic Affairs, and Choi Dong-gyou, Commissionr of Korea Intellectual Property Office (KIPO), while the contract was signed by the UAE's Minister of Economy and the head of KIPI.
Under the deal, KIPI, an affiliate of KIPO, will build the UAE ministry's IP administration system to enable the entire patent procedure including application, review and registration, Al Shehhi noted.
The aim of the deal is to meet increasing demand for patent registration. It will enable the ministry to conduct their online patent and design administration, including application submission, examination, registration, and fee payment.
A centre dedicated for examining patents will be set up at the ministry as part of cooperation with Korea's KIPI.
